Dell Technologies has experienced a dramatic rally in its stock price, rising roughly 101% over the past month, following the release of its fiscal first-quarter results. The company reported an 88% year-over-year increase in total revenue, driven largely by a 757% surge in AI server sales. The adjusted earnings per share reached $4.86, surpassing analyst estimates. In the latest available earnings report, Dell also raised its full-year revenue outlook, reflecting sustained demand for its AI infrastructure as well as traditional computing hardware. The company noted that its AI-optimized server segment is seeing accelerated adoption from enterprises and cloud providers. At the same time, Dell’s core PC and data center businesses contributed to the overall revenue growth, indicating a broad-based recovery. The stock’s rally was further supported by market sentiment around Dell’s positioning in the AI hardware race. Some market participants have linked the stock’s recent performance to broader optimism in the technology sector, particularly around companies supplying components and systems for artificial intelligence workloads. While the source did not provide specific price targets, the earnings beats and raised guidance have drawn attention from analysts monitoring the AI hardware ecosystem. Key takeaways from Dell’s recent performance include the accelerating demand for AI-capable servers, which could continue to drive revenue growth if the current adoption trend persists. The 757% jump in AI server sales suggests that enterprise customers are rapidly deploying AI infrastructure, potentially benefiting other hardware suppliers as well. Additionally, Dell’s ability to raise its annual revenue outlook indicates that both AI and traditional computing demand remain strong. This could imply that the broader enterprise IT spending cycle is recovering, which may positively affect Dell’s competitors and partners. However, investors should note that such rapid stock price appreciation might introduce volatility, as market expectations could become elevated. The earnings beat on adjusted EPS also underscores Dell’s operational efficiency and pricing power in a competitive market. If the company sustains this momentum, it may continue to outperform consensus estimates in the near term, though past performance does not guarantee future results.
